The Wauwatosa City Common Council unanimously approved a resolution from the Board of Public Works awarding a $4,497,094.69 contract to Globe Contractors Inc. for Wisconsin Avenue and 70th Street improvements.
The resolution was moved by Alder Dolan and seconded by Alder First. The council voted 13-0 in favor; three members were recorded as excused. No public discussion was recorded on the item, and the meeting was adjourned shortly after the vote.
Council members present at roll call were Alderson Moldenhauer; Morgan; Phillips; Arnie; Bridal; Dolan; Foley; Franzen; Hurst; Gustafson; Lewis; Lowe; and McClough. Wilkie, Champagne and Meindl were listed as excused. The meeting transcript did not specify a project timeline, funding source breakdown, contract start date or completion schedule.
